我的.vimrc中有这一行:
nmap <silent> <Leader>p :NERDTreeToggle<CR>
那么切换NERDTree的热门是什么?
如何将其重新映射到CTRL-D?
nmap
,map
,nnoremap
,inoremap
等之间的区别是什么?
答案 0 :(得分:33)
在正常模式下重新映射使用
nmap <silent> <C-D> :NERDTreeToggle<CR>
nmap
表示正常模式下的地图
imap
表示以插入模式映射
nore
中的nnoremap
部分及其朋友阻止递归地扩展映射。例如,我用来隐藏搜索字符串,所以,在我的vimrc中我有
nnoremap <silent> <C-L> :noh<CR><C-L>
如果没有nore
,上面的映射将会循环。
答案 1 :(得分:-4)
@ fcuk122 - 试试这个nmap:NERDTreeToggle 我认为CTRL + D已经用于系统尝试CRTL + T或任何其他方便的密钥,并且终端或VIM不使用。 可能适合你。